2. How Does the Calculator Work?

The calculator uses different formulas based on tank shape:

\[ V_{gal} = \frac{L \times W \times H}{231} \text{ (rectangular)} \] \[ V_{gal} = \frac{\pi \times r^2 \times h}{231} \text{ (cylindrical)} \]

Where:

Explanation: The formulas convert cubic inches to gallons (1 gallon = 231 cubic inches).

5. Frequently Asked Questions (FAQ)

Q1: Why divide by 231?
A: There are 231 cubic inches in one US gallon, which is the conversion factor.

Q2: Can I use this for metric measurements?
A: No, this calculator uses inches for input and US gallons for output. For metric, convert cm to inches first.

Q3: How accurate is this calculation?
A: It provides theoretical maximum volume. Actual capacity may be less due to tank walls, internal structures, or fill limits.

Q4: What about irregularly shaped tanks?
A: This calculator only handles standard rectangular and cylindrical shapes. Complex shapes require different calculations.

Q5: Does this account for tank orientation?
A: No, the calculation assumes standard orientation (vertical for cylindrical tanks).
